Сценарий открытия двери
Модератор: immortal
Сценарий открытия двери
Добрый день! Подскажите что делаю не так.
Имеется датчик открытия/закрытия, через простые устройства создал объект, объект привязан, данные с датчика о статусе появляются.
Создал сценарий:
include_once(DIR_MODULES . 'telegram/telegram.class.php');
$telegram_module = new telegram();
echo gg("Openclose01.status");
$open=gg("Openclose01.status");
echo $open;
if ($open==1)
{$text="Входная дверь закрыта!$dver";
} else
{$text="Входная дверь открыта!$dver";
}
$telegram_module->sendMessageToAll($text);
Сразу попутный вопрос, т.к. сценарий забрал с форума, для чего тут $dver и к чему это относится не пойму...
При ручном запуске сценарий срабатывает.
Создал метод объекта Openclose01 - Change, во вкладке выполнить выбрал запуск сценария.
При открывании и закрывании двери в телегу ничего не приходит, в чем моет быть косяк?
Имеется датчик открытия/закрытия, через простые устройства создал объект, объект привязан, данные с датчика о статусе появляются.
Создал сценарий:
include_once(DIR_MODULES . 'telegram/telegram.class.php');
$telegram_module = new telegram();
echo gg("Openclose01.status");
$open=gg("Openclose01.status");
echo $open;
if ($open==1)
{$text="Входная дверь закрыта!$dver";
} else
{$text="Входная дверь открыта!$dver";
}
$telegram_module->sendMessageToAll($text);
Сразу попутный вопрос, т.к. сценарий забрал с форума, для чего тут $dver и к чему это относится не пойму...
При ручном запуске сценарий срабатывает.
Создал метод объекта Openclose01 - Change, во вкладке выполнить выбрал запуск сценария.
При открывании и закрывании двери в телегу ничего не приходит, в чем моет быть косяк?
Re: Сценарий открытия двери
Двер удалите,Sa1mon писал(а):Добрый день! Подскажите что делаю не так.
Имеется датчик открытия/закрытия, через простые устройства создал объект, объект привязан, данные с датчика о статусе появляются.
Создал сценарий:
include_once(DIR_MODULES . 'telegram/telegram.class.php');
$telegram_module = new telegram();
echo gg("Openclose01.status");
$open=gg("Openclose01.status");
echo $open;
if ($open==1)
{$text="Входная дверь закрыта!$dver";
} else
{$text="Входная дверь открыта!$dver";
}
$telegram_module->sendMessageToAll($text);
Сразу попутный вопрос, т.к. сценарий забрал с форума, для чего тут $dver и к чему это относится не пойму...
При ручном запуске сценарий срабатывает.
Создал метод объекта Openclose01 - Change, во вкладке выполнить выбрал запуск сценария.
При открывании и закрывании двери в телегу ничего не приходит, в чем моет быть косяк?
метод, чтобы выполнился по изменению, надо в классе привязать к свойству же
Отправлено с моего Redmi 4X через Tapatalk
win10 connect https://connect.smartliving.ru/profile/303
Re: Сценарий открытия двери
Не полуается, но не исключено, что сделал не так)xor писал(а): Вс июл 05, 2020 11:47 amДвер удалите,Sa1mon писал(а):Добрый день! Подскажите что делаю не так.
Имеется датчик открытия/закрытия, через простые устройства создал объект, объект привязан, данные с датчика о статусе появляются.
Создал сценарий:
include_once(DIR_MODULES . 'telegram/telegram.class.php');
$telegram_module = new telegram();
echo gg("Openclose01.status");
$open=gg("Openclose01.status");
echo $open;
if ($open==1)
{$text="Входная дверь закрыта!$dver";
} else
{$text="Входная дверь открыта!$dver";
}
$telegram_module->sendMessageToAll($text);
Сразу попутный вопрос, т.к. сценарий забрал с форума, для чего тут $dver и к чему это относится не пойму...
При ручном запуске сценарий срабатывает.
Создал метод объекта Openclose01 - Change, во вкладке выполнить выбрал запуск сценария.
При открывании и закрывании двери в телегу ничего не приходит, в чем моет быть косяк?
метод, чтобы выполнился по изменению, надо в классе привязать к свойству же
Отправлено с моего Redmi 4X через Tapatalk
- Вложения
-
- 3.png (29.46 КБ) 4342 просмотра
-
- 2.png (19.08 КБ) 4342 просмотра
-
- 1.png (18.42 КБ) 4342 просмотра
Re: Сценарий открытия двери
Telegram | Блог
Raspberry Pi3, с образа от Сергея 3.31, PHP 7, флешка 16 Гб работает с 10.09.2017
Почти всё время уходит на исправление ошибок, оставшееся - на их повторение. (с) ))) Спасибо
Raspberry Pi3, с образа от Сергея 3.31, PHP 7, флешка 16 Гб работает с 10.09.2017
Почти всё время уходит на исправление ошибок, оставшееся - на их повторение. (с) ))) Спасибо
Re: Сценарий открытия двери
Зачем вообще тогда этот модуль сценарии, если все равно код сам пишется в метод...
Взять тот же Cron, там вообще все идеально сделано и все работает
Re: Сценарий открытия двери
повторю еще раз - вам нужен курс молодого бойца ...
Telegram | Блог
Raspberry Pi3, с образа от Сергея 3.31, PHP 7, флешка 16 Гб работает с 10.09.2017
Почти всё время уходит на исправление ошибок, оставшееся - на их повторение. (с) ))) Спасибо
Raspberry Pi3, с образа от Сергея 3.31, PHP 7, флешка 16 Гб работает с 10.09.2017
Почти всё время уходит на исправление ошибок, оставшееся - на их повторение. (с) ))) Спасибо
Re: Сценарий открытия двери
Поставил в метод код, все заработало, спасибо
Re: Сценарий открытия двери
Методичка есть? xD
Re: Сценарий открытия двери
кАнешно
п.с. а вообще на форуме и в блогах, в чатиках тлг (если пользоваться поиском) многое расписано неоднократно, но следует учитывать давность и устаревшую версию оного описания
Telegram | Блог
Raspberry Pi3, с образа от Сергея 3.31, PHP 7, флешка 16 Гб работает с 10.09.2017
Почти всё время уходит на исправление ошибок, оставшееся - на их повторение. (с) ))) Спасибо
Raspberry Pi3, с образа от Сергея 3.31, PHP 7, флешка 16 Гб работает с 10.09.2017
Почти всё время уходит на исправление ошибок, оставшееся - на их повторение. (с) ))) Спасибо